Seeing Zhi Qi’s suspicion, Fang Xiaocao blinked her eyes and quickly changed the subject, smiling and saying, “It’s getting late, let’s hurry up and rest.”

“Anything else, we can talk about tomorrow.”

Saying so, Fang Xiaocao patted Zhi Qi on the shoulder.

“Everyone go rest now.”

“I’ll take the night watch!”

Zhi Qi nodded and spoke.

“Better I take the night watch with Aquarius.”

Fang Xiaocao said with a smile.

Zhi Qi looked at Fang Xiaocao, who smiled and winked at Zhi Qi.

Zhi Qi was stunned for a moment and then nodded her head.

This was a secret code between the two at the orphanage.

It meant to listen to the other person.

The kind of trust without conditions!

Once one of them made this gesture.

The other had to comply and could not break the agreement.

Therefore, after a moment of hesitation, Zhi Qi still chose to listen to Fang Xiaocao.

Seeing that everyone had returned to their tents, Fang Xiaocao stretched and sat down next to the campfire.

“Aquarius, sit.”

Fang Xiaocao said to Aquarius.

Aquarius nodded and obediently sat next to the campfire.

“There should be twelve people in your group, right?”

Fang Xiaocao asked casually.

“Yes, Princess Your Highness.”

Aquarius nodded and answered.

“And the other six?”

Fang Xiaocao asked in a grave tone.

She had been wanting to ask this question for a while.

But she had waited until Yun Luoshu was out of the picture.

“The other six are up ahead.”

Aquarius opened his mouth to reply.

“The Scar-faced Monster is Gemini, who were the other two who died?”

Fang Xiaocao continued to ask.

“Sagittarius and Libra.”

Aquarius answered truthfully.

Hearing this, Fang Xiaocao nodded her head.

“So, the codes for the other six are the remaining six of the Twelve Zodiac Signs, right?”

Fang Xiaocao added a bunch of wood to the fire.

“Yes!”

Aquarius nodded in response.

“Who among them is in charge of operations?”

Fang Xiaocao continued.

“Capricorn!”

Aquarius looked at the campfire and replied.

“Tell me about Capricorn!”

Fang Xiaocao stated.

Knowing the enemy and knowing yourself, you will not be defeated in a hundred battles.

With the Gemini Scar-faced Monster dead, their biggest enemy was now Capricorn.

Fang Xiaocao needed to understand this person in advance.

“Capricorn is an extremely dangerous woman.”

“Her level of danger is second only to Gemini, the Star Lord.”

“Even within the entire Blacklist, her level of danger is noteworthy.”

Saying this, Aquarius shivered as if reminded of something terrifying.

Fang Xiaocao was taken aback; just now she had felt Aquarius’s spiritual power violently fluctuating.

It was so close to breaking free of her control.

Fang Xiaocao’s eyebrows furrowed, pondering Capricorn herself.

According to the introduction of the Twelve Zodiac Signs, Capricorn is described as: obstinate, self-isolated, and indifferent.

Perhaps, this could be used as a reference.

In her heart, Fang Xiaocao began to profile Capricorn mentally.

A woman who is extremely stubborn, self-isolating, and deeply repressed by her loneliness.

“Hiss~” @@novelbin@@

“This one is tough to deal with!”

Fang Xiaocao murmured to herself.

If her psychological profile wasn’t wrong, then this Capricorn woman would be a tough nut to crack when it came to hypnosis.

Fang Xiaocao felt that hypnotizing Capricorn was no less difficult than hypnotizing Gemini.

Sensing the fear emanating from Aquarius, Fang Xiaocao smiled and said, “My knight, do not fear, the princess shall be with you.”

Now, controlling only one hypnotist like Aquarius, Fang Xiaocao felt unprecedented ease and proceeded to hypnotize Aquarius a second time to reinforce her hypnotic imprint.

A person can indeed be hypnotized multiple times.

However, the more layers of hypnosis there are, the greater the impact on the subject’s mental and psychological state.

Even the mental imprint from the overlaid hypnosis might turn the subject into an idiot if it’s too much.

Yet, when dealing with a villain like Aquarius, Fang Xiaocao had no pressure in performing the action. Even if he turned into an idiot, she wouldn’t feel too guilty.

“At your command, Princess Your Highness!”

The fear within Aquarius was swept away as he respectfully knelt on one knee to Fang Xiaocao.

“Rise, my knight.”

Fang Xiaocao said with a smile.

“Thank you, Princess Your Highness!”

Aquarius thanked Fang Xiaocao and stood up.

To avoid Aquarius’s emotions being affected by the seed of fear left by Capricorn again, Fang Xiaocao gave up on further inquiry. She sat cross-legged in front of the campfire, closed her eyes to recuperate, and used meditation to recover the spiritual power spent on hypnosis.

Seeing this, Aquarius also closed his eyes and pretended to rest.

The intense battle and injuries had drained a lot of Aquarius’s physical strength. For someone like him, who always skirted in the darkness, living a life interwoven with iron and blood, it was almost instinct to seize the moment to rest and recover as soon as he had the chance.

Time ticked by, and the camp fell into an eerie silence, with only the occasional crackling “pop” from the burning logs in the campfire.

Suddenly, Aquarius’s eyes snapped open, and he cocked his head to listen.

The next second, he sprang from the ground, rapidly drew his crude pistol from his waist, rubbed it against the sole of his shoe to cock it with one hand.

“Who’s there!”

Pointing the muzzle into the woods, Aquarius shouted.

At Aquarius’s yell, Fang Xiaocao, who had entered light sleep during her meditation, instantly woke up, grabbed a burning log, and threw it in the direction Aquarius was pointing his gun, while she pulled out her own pistol from her pocket.

“What’s going on?”

She cocked the crude pistol, disengaged the safety, and asked.

“There’s someone!”

Aquarius, with a determined gaze, answered gravely.

“Where is the person?”

“How many people are there?”

Fang Xiaocao raised her gun in that direction and asked in a firm voice.

“They’re hiding right there in the woods ahead!”

“I don’t know how many there are.”

As he responded, Aquarius slowly moved his feet, stepped out of the campfire’s light, and blended into the darkness.

Seeing Aquarius’s action, Fang Xiaocao followed suit, heading towards the shadow by the tent.

“Come out or I’ll shoot!”

Aquarius shouted loudly.

Fang Xiaocao, hiding in the tent’s shadow, watched the woods ahead but couldn’t see any figures.

After pondering for a moment, Fang Xiaocao gestured to Aquarius, indicating for him to circle around.

Aquarius nodded, slowly backed away, and moved toward the woods behind him.

“Xiaocao, what’s happening?”

Aquarius’s shout woke up Zhi Qi and the others who were sleeping in the tent.

“Don’t come out, someone is sneaking up here.”

Seeing someone about to come out of the tent, Fang Xiaocao said in a low voice to stop them.

Hearing Fang Xiaocao’s words, the individuals inside the tent halted their movements.

“Wan Xiaozhou, come out and help, everyone else hide.”

Fang Xiaocao said softly.

“Rustle!”

The tent flap was lifted, and a nimble figure darted out of the tent, rolled tactically, and hid in the shadows.

Fang Xiaocao looked over to see it was Wan Xiaozhou.

“Where’s the person?”

Wan Xiaozhou asked in a low voice.

Fang Xiaocao pointed in the direction Aquarius had signaled as a warning.

Wan Xiaozhou’s gaze sharpened, glanced in that direction, drew the dagger he carried, and with a tactical roll, disappeared into the woods beside him.

Then, Fang Xiaocao heard hurried footsteps.

They grew distant quickly and soon faded away.
